This doc delivers information regarding mixing in pharmaceutical procedures. It defines mixing like a course of action that combines two or maybe more elements so that every particle is in connection with particles of another ingredients. Suitable mixing takes place when the amount of products is the same in all areas of the method.

Size separation, also referred to as screening or sieving, will involve separating particles into two or more portions based on distinctions in particle size, condition, and density. This is often finished working with screens with different sized openings.

Powders are stable dosage forms of finely divided drug substances and/or other Lively ingredients. They are generally dry, fantastic particles intended for inside or external use.
